Rock-n-roll + white trash blues + honky tonk + a dash of humor = HONK-N-ROLL.
Bio / Background
Mississippi's own Buffalo Nickel have been writing and performing together since 1999. They have taken their brand of honk-n-roll music from Austin, TX, to New York City. Their debut release on Plowhandle Records, UP ON BLOCKS, showcases their wit and their range of musical influences.
Their lyrics contain a mix of irony and straightforward honesty as they discuss El Caminos, Jesus, Southern politics, Y2K, grandmothers, Willie Nelson, broken hearts, and more. And their music sounds like Hank, Creedence, Flatt & Scruggs, and Ozzy jamming at 2 a.m. in a concrete block roadhouse somewhere in south Mississippi.
